In 1959, Togoland of France became autonomous republic of the French union until independence in 1960. Togo's first democratically elected president, Sylvano Olympius, was knocked down in 1963. The government of Nicholas · Grnitsky was also knocked down by the coup d'eta Gennasie Eyadema in 1967. . Gnassingbé Eyadéma served as President for 38 years and became the longest service leader in Africa's history. After his death in February 2005, his son FaureGnassingbé became president.
